Indonesia's Roof Tile Revolution: Tourism Boost or Environmental Risk?

Story summary
  • Indonesia's President Prabowo Subianto has launched a campaign to replace corrugated zinc roofs with clay tiles to improve the country's image and attract tourists.
  • The initiative, called gentengisasi or "mass roofing," seeks to revive the struggling roof-tile industry.
  • Analysts caution the plan could harm the environment, require expensive structural upgrades, and face opposition outside Java.
  • Prabowo argues that using soil and waste materials could make roof tiles affordable and sustainable.
